Govt simplifies patent rules

Simplifying patent rules, the Department for Promotion of Industry and Internal Trade (DPIIT) said in a notification that one form may be filed in respect of multiple patents. The government, however, stated that this is applicable only if all of them are related patents, wherein the approximate revenue / value accrued from a particular patented invention cannot be derived separately from the approximate revenue/value accrued from related patents, and all such patents are granted to the same patentee.

Now patentees don’t have to file the exact details of quantum and value of manufacturing and imports into India. The revised rules will also require to file a statement on the commercial working of the patent within six months instead of three months.“Approximate revenue / value accrued in India to the patentee(s)/ licensee furnishing the statement from patent numbers where the working is through…manufacturing in or importing into India,” the DPIIT said.
